Two important new preschool inclusion resources give early childhood educators real-world strategies for meeting the needs of diverse learners. Sandall & Schwartz’s practical guidebook, Building Blocks for Teaching Preschoolers with Special Needs, makes evidence-based inclusion practices accessible for preschool teachers. And with Blended Practices for Teaching Young Children in Inclusive Settings by Grisham-Brown et al., teachers discover how to blend the best of special education and general education so all children can learn. Both books are in new editions and continue to shape inclusive practices in early childhood.
